Sophia Loren is `most beautiful woman’: Survey
LONDON:
Forget super models. Sixty-five-year-old Sophia Loren is going down in history as the most beautiful woman in the world. The Italian actress beat rivals half her age in a poll of 3,000 Britons, released on Friday. Her snap will be placed in a millennium time capsule for future generations to marvel at. The “mature woman” was well-represented in the poll’s top 10. U.S. movie star Raquel Welch, 59, was seventh. Loren pipped Liz Hurley, 34, to the top spot with 33-year old model Cindy Crawford at third place. Julia Roberts, 32, came fourth.

Clinton tops `maths quiz’
WASHINGTON:
For George W. Bush, the subject was foreign affairs. For US President Bill Clinton, it was maths: how many pickle slices can you get out of 3.2 million cucumbers? The answer? 192 million, according to Clinton’s calculations on Friday night on a shard of notebook paper he received from a curious reporter, who alsoasked Clinton to name the leader of Chechnya, in the spirit of the pop quiz Bush received on Wednesday.

Answering the reporter’s maths question, Clinton wrote on the back of a note, “I checked the calculation with the Chechnyan leader Aslan Maskhadov and he agrees.” The maths challenge grew out of Clinton’s announcement that the supplier of the fast-food chain Burger King had committed to buy 200 acres’ worth of cucumbers from growers in the Mississippi delta. “I don’t know how many pickle slices that is, but it’s 3.2 million pounds of cucumbers,” Clinton said. “That’s a lot of pickles.” That prompted a reporter to scribble down a word problem and forward it to Clinton through an aide: “If there are three cucumbers in a pound, and Burger King buys 3.2 million pounds of pickles. And you can cut 20 slices of pi ckle from each cucumber, how many pickle slices will you get?” Clinton supplied the answer aboard Air Force One, enroute to Washington from Chicago. He told reporters he solved Knoller’sproblem in about 30 seconds. Without a calculator. “I don’t use a calculator,” Clinton said. “I’m technologically challenged.”

Geri, boyfriend speak to Media
LONDON:
Britain’s hottest showbiz couple — ex-Spice Girl Geri Halliwell and top disc jockey Chris Evans — came clean on Saturday giving separate interviews to “speak of their love” for each other.

Halliwell, 27, the former Ginger Spice, chose Britain’s biggest-selling daily, The Sun, to confirm something that had been the subject of intense media speculation for days: “she and Chris are lovers”. Evans, 33, confided in The Sun’s biggest rival, The Mirror, to declare what the paper called “my love for Geri”. Newspapers have been agog since it was disclosed earlier this week that Britain’s two most famous redheads were an item and might even get married.
